新聞中心
為什么不能修補(bǔ)漏洞

成都創(chuàng)新互聯(lián)公司長(zhǎng)期為1000多家客戶提供的網(wǎng)站建設(shè)服務(wù),團(tuán)隊(duì)從業(yè)經(jīng)驗(yàn)10年,關(guān)注不同地域、不同群體,并針對(duì)不同對(duì)象提供差異化的產(chǎn)品和服務(wù);打造開放共贏平臺(tái),與合作伙伴共同營(yíng)造健康的互聯(lián)網(wǎng)生態(tài)環(huán)境。為蚌山企業(yè)提供專業(yè)的成都網(wǎng)站設(shè)計(jì)、成都網(wǎng)站制作,蚌山網(wǎng)站改版等技術(shù)服務(wù)。擁有10年豐富建站經(jīng)驗(yàn)和眾多成功案例,為您定制開發(fā)。
在計(jì)算機(jī)科學(xué)和網(wǎng)絡(luò)安全領(lǐng)域,漏洞是一個(gè)常見的術(shù)語,它指的是軟件或硬件中存在的未被開發(fā)者注意到或者故意留下的缺陷,這些缺陷可能會(huì)被惡意用戶利用,從而對(duì)系統(tǒng)造成損害,盡管我們已經(jīng)有了許多工具和技術(shù)來檢測(cè)和修復(fù)這些漏洞,但有時(shí)候,我們?nèi)匀粺o法修補(bǔ)它們,以下是一些可能的原因:
1、復(fù)雜的軟件結(jié)構(gòu)
現(xiàn)代的軟件系統(tǒng)通常非常復(fù)雜,由數(shù)百萬行代碼組成,在這樣的系統(tǒng)中,找到一個(gè)特定的漏洞可能需要大量的時(shí)間和專業(yè)知識(shí),由于軟件的復(fù)雜性,一個(gè)漏洞可能會(huì)影響到系統(tǒng)的多個(gè)部分,這使得修復(fù)工作變得更加困難。
2、未知的漏洞
有些漏洞是未知的,也就是說,開發(fā)者并不知道它們的存在,這種情況下,我們無法通過常規(guī)的測(cè)試和審查來發(fā)現(xiàn)和修復(fù)這些漏洞,只有當(dāng)惡意用戶找到并利用這些漏洞時(shí),我們才能知道它們的存在。
3、資源限制
修復(fù)漏洞需要投入大量的時(shí)間和資源,這包括進(jìn)行深入的代碼審查,設(shè)計(jì)和實(shí)施修復(fù)方案,以及進(jìn)行廣泛的測(cè)試以確保修復(fù)方案的有效性,對(duì)于許多組織來說,他們可能沒有足夠的資源來進(jìn)行這樣的工作。
4、兼容性問題
修復(fù)一個(gè)漏洞可能會(huì)引入新的問題,修復(fù)一個(gè)漏洞可能會(huì)改變軟件的行為,導(dǎo)致其他部分的功能出現(xiàn)問題,如果軟件需要在多種不同的環(huán)境和配置下運(yùn)行,那么修復(fù)一個(gè)漏洞可能需要考慮到所有這些環(huán)境,這進(jìn)一步增加了修復(fù)的難度。
5、安全與性能的權(quán)衡
在某些情況下,修復(fù)一個(gè)漏洞可能會(huì)降低系統(tǒng)的性能,為了提高安全性,開發(fā)者可能需要增加額外的檢查步驟,這可能會(huì)導(dǎo)致系統(tǒng)運(yùn)行得更慢,在這種情況下,開發(fā)者需要做出權(quán)衡,決定是否值得為了提高安全性而犧牲性能。
6、法律和道德問題
在某些情況下,修復(fù)一個(gè)漏洞可能會(huì)涉及到法律和道德問題,如果一個(gè)漏洞是由于開發(fā)者的錯(cuò)誤導(dǎo)致的,那么修復(fù)這個(gè)漏洞可能會(huì)涉及到法律責(zé)任,如果一個(gè)漏洞可以被用于非法活動(dòng),那么修復(fù)這個(gè)漏洞可能會(huì)阻止執(zhí)法機(jī)構(gòu)進(jìn)行調(diào)查。
相關(guān)問答FAQs
Q1: 為什么我們不能總是修補(bǔ)所有的漏洞?
A1: 我們不能總是修補(bǔ)所有的漏洞,原因有很多,現(xiàn)代的軟件系統(tǒng)通常非常復(fù)雜,由數(shù)百萬行代碼組成,找到一個(gè)特定的漏洞可能需要大量的時(shí)間和專業(yè)知識(shí),有些漏洞是未知的,也就是說,開發(fā)者并不知道它們的存在,修復(fù)漏洞需要投入大量的時(shí)間和資源,對(duì)于許多組織來說,他們可能沒有足夠的資源來進(jìn)行這樣的工作。
Q2: 為什么修復(fù)一個(gè)漏洞可能會(huì)引入新的問題?
A2: 修復(fù)一個(gè)漏洞可能會(huì)引入新的問題,因?yàn)樾迯?fù)過程可能會(huì)改變軟件的行為,修復(fù)一個(gè)漏洞可能會(huì)改變軟件的某些功能或特性,這可能會(huì)導(dǎo)致其他部分的功能出現(xiàn)問題,如果軟件需要在多種不同的環(huán)境和配置下運(yùn)行,那么修復(fù)一個(gè)漏洞可能需要考慮到所有這些環(huán)境,這進(jìn)一步增加了修復(fù)的難度和復(fù)雜性。
為什么不能修補(bǔ)漏洞
在計(jì)算機(jī)科學(xué)和網(wǎng)絡(luò)安全領(lǐng)域,漏洞是一個(gè)常見的術(shù)語,它指的是軟件或硬件中存在的未被開發(fā)者注意到或者故意留下的缺陷,這些缺陷可能會(huì)被惡意用戶利用,從而對(duì)系統(tǒng)造成損害,盡管我們已經(jīng)有了許多工具和技術(shù)來檢測(cè)和修復(fù)這些漏洞,但有時(shí)候,我們?nèi)匀粺o法修補(bǔ)它們,以下是一些可能的原因:
1、復(fù)雜的軟件結(jié)構(gòu)
現(xiàn)代的軟件系統(tǒng)通常非常復(fù)雜,由數(shù)百萬行代碼組成,在這樣的系統(tǒng)中,找到一個(gè)特定的漏洞可能需要大量的時(shí)間和專業(yè)知識(shí),由于軟件的復(fù)雜性,一個(gè)漏洞可能會(huì)影響到系統(tǒng)的多個(gè)部分,這使得修復(fù)工作變得更加困難。
2、未知的漏洞
有些漏洞是未知的,也就是說,開發(fā)者并不知道它們的存在,這種情況下,我們無法通過常規(guī)的測(cè)試和審查來發(fā)現(xiàn)和修復(fù)這些漏洞,只有當(dāng)惡意用戶找到并利用這些漏洞時(shí),我們才能知道它們的存在。
3、資源限制
修復(fù)漏洞需要投入大量的時(shí)間和資源,這包括進(jìn)行深入的代碼審查,設(shè)計(jì)和實(shí)施修復(fù)方案,以及進(jìn)行廣泛的測(cè)試以確保修復(fù)方案的有效性,對(duì)于許多組織來說,他們可能沒有足夠的資源來進(jìn)行這樣的工作。
4、兼容性問題
修復(fù)一個(gè)漏洞可能會(huì)引入新的問題,修復(fù)一個(gè)漏洞可能會(huì)改變軟件的行為,導(dǎo)致其他部分的功能出現(xiàn)問題,如果軟件需要在多種不同的環(huán)境和配置下運(yùn)行,那么修復(fù)一個(gè)漏洞可能需要考慮到所有這些環(huán)境,這進(jìn)一步增加了修復(fù)的難度。
5、安全與性能的權(quán)衡
在某些情況下,修復(fù)一個(gè)漏洞可能會(huì)降低系統(tǒng)的性能,為了提高安全性,開發(fā)者可能需要增加額外的檢查步驟,這可能會(huì)導(dǎo)致系統(tǒng)運(yùn)行得更慢,在這種情況下,開發(fā)者需要做出權(quán)衡,決定是否值得為了提高安全性而犧牲性能。
6、法律和道德問題
在某些情況下,修復(fù)一個(gè)漏洞可能會(huì)涉及到法律和道德問題,如果一個(gè)漏洞是由于開發(fā)者的錯(cuò)誤導(dǎo)致的,那么修復(fù)這個(gè)漏洞可能會(huì)涉及到法律責(zé)任,如果一個(gè)漏洞可以被用于非法活動(dòng),那么修復(fù)這個(gè)漏洞可能會(huì)阻止執(zhí)法機(jī)構(gòu)進(jìn)行調(diào)查。
相關(guān)問答FAQs
Q1: 為什么我們不能總是修補(bǔ)所有的漏洞?
A1: 我們不能總是修補(bǔ)所有的漏洞,原因有很多,現(xiàn)代的軟件系統(tǒng)通常非常復(fù)雜,由數(shù)百萬行代碼組成,找到一個(gè)特定的漏洞可能需要大量的時(shí)間和專業(yè)知識(shí),有些漏洞是未知的,也就是說,開發(fā)者并不知道它們的存在,修復(fù)漏洞需要投入大量的時(shí)間和資源,對(duì)于許多組織來說,他們可能沒有足夠的資源來進(jìn)行這樣的工作。
分享名稱:為什么不能修補(bǔ)漏洞
轉(zhuǎn)載注明:http://www.dlmjj.cn/article/dpccesp.html


咨詢
建站咨詢
